Product

Problem

Building owners and operators often experience “energy drift,” where HVAC systems consume increasing energy over time due to reactive management, lack of data historization, and suboptimal control settings. This leads to higher operating costs, reduced occupant comfort, and difficulty proving savings.

Solution

Foobot offers a combined technical advisory and AI‑driven building management service that restores operational control of HVAC and related systems. By integrating with existing BMS hardware through standard protocols (BACnet, LON) or supervisory interfaces, Foobot collects and historizes energy and performance data. Proprietary AI algorithms analyze the data, establish consumption baselines, and continuously adjust system setpoints to minimize waste while respecting predefined comfort constraints. The service includes a diagnostic audit, gap remediation, and performance guarantees verified against the IPMVP protocol. Results are delivered via a web dashboard that visualizes energy trends, comfort metrics, and verified savings, enabling owners to make data‑backed decisions.

Target Audience

Foobot’s primary customers are commercial property owners, facility managers, and real‑estate portfolios that operate HVAC systems in office buildings, hospitals, nursing homes, and industrial sites and seek measurable energy savings and improved occupant comfort.

Features

  • Seamless integration with legacy BMS using multi‑protocol gateways or direct supervisory connections, requiring no major hardware upgrades
  • Automated data historization and baseline creation for energy consumption, temperature, humidity, and air quality
  • AI control engine that continuously optimizes heating, cooling, ventilation, and fan operation while honoring occupant comfort constraints
  • Real‑time web dashboard with energy‑use visualizations, comfort zone monitoring, and IPMVP‑compliant savings verification
  • Technical advisory service that conducts BMS diagnostics, identifies operational gaps, and provides project management assistance for system upgrades
  • Support for standard HVAC equipment (boilers, chillers, heat pumps, AHUs, FCUs) across office, healthcare, industrial, and residential portfolios
